Abstract
This chapter will discuss processing of audio signals through the use of time-domain techniques. These act on the samples of a waveform to deliver a variety of effects, from echoes and reverberation to pitch shifting, timbral modification and sound localisation. The chapter is divided into four sections dealing with the basic methods of fixed and variable delays, filtering and spatial audio. Code examples are provided implementing many of the techniques from first principles, to provide the reader with an insight into the details of their operation.
